How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 17241?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 17241 Studio Apartments | $767 | $585 | $885 |
| 17241 1 Bedroom Apartments | $959 | $650 | $1,225 |
| 17241 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,215 | $750 | $1,375 |
| 17241 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,307 | $950 | $1,595 |
| 17241 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,897 | $1,675 | $2,130 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 17241 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 17241?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in 17241 with rent ranges from $585 to $885 with an average price of $767.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 17241 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 17241 ranges from $650 to $1,225 with an average monthly rent of $959.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 17241 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 17241 range from $750 to $1,375.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,215.
How expensive are 17241 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 16 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 17241 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$950 to $1,595 - averaging $1,307 for the location.
